Oppo is all set to unveil its next-generation flagship lineup on April 21 including the Oppo Find X9 Ultra and the Oppo Find X9s Pro. Ahead of the official debut, the company has shared key details about both devices highlighting a strong focus on camera innovation and compact flagship design. Notably, Oppo has confirmed a major upgrade to its Hasselblad Master Mode for the Find X9 Ultra.
Oppo Find X9s Pro – Compact Flagship With Dual 200MP Cameras

As per teaser images shared on Oppo’s official Weibo account, the Find X9s Pro features a compact form factor with a 6.3-inch U9 Pro display and ultra-slim 1.1mm uniform bezels. The screen supports a 144Hz refresh rate and can go as low as 1 nit brightness for comfortable low-light viewing. It also carries TÜV Rheinland eye-care certification.
Under the hood, the smartphone is powered by the Dimensity 9500 chipset and will be available in four memory configurations including 12GB RAM with 256GB storage, 12GB RAM with 512GB storage, 16GB RAM with 512GB storage and 16GB RAM with 1TB storage.
The device packs a 7,025mAh silicon-carbon battery similar to the standard Find X9 and supports 80W wired and 50W wireless charging. It also boasts IP66, IP68 and IP69 ratings for enhanced dust and water resistance.
In terms of optics, previous leaks suggest the Find X9s Pro will feature a triple rear camera setup including a 200MP primary sensor, a 200MP periscope telephoto lens and a 50MP ultra-wide camera.
The phone will be offered in Free White, Natural Titanium, Energetic Orange and Wind Blue colour options.
Oppo Find X9 Ultra – Advanced Camera System With Hasselblad Master Mode 2.0
The Oppo Find X9 Ultra is being positioned as a true “camera in your pocket” aiming to deliver professional-grade photography. It introduces RAW MAX and JPEG MAX formats across six focal lengths like 14mm, 23mm, 46mm, 70mm, 140mm, and 230mm bridging the gap between smartphones and dedicated cameras.

The upgraded Hasselblad Master Mode 2.0 focuses on creative flexibility and offers an ultra-high dynamic range of up to 16EV. A key highlight is the inclusion of native film styles directly within the camera system. Users can shoot with classic looks such as Portra, 800T, TX400, and XPAN wide-format modes without requiring post-processing.
For advanced users, the camera system provides extensive manual controls along with AI-powered “film presents” enabling users to save up to 20 custom presets for quick access.
The Find X9 Ultra packs a powerful quad-camera setup. It includes a 200MP primary sensor using the Sony LYT-901 (1/1.12-inch, f/1.5, 23mm) paired with a 200MP 3x periscope telephoto lens based on the OmniVision OV52A (1/1.28-inch, f/2.2, 70mm). It also features a 50MP 10x periscope camera using the ISOCELL JNL sensor (1/2.75-inch, f/3.5, 230mm) and a 50MP ultra-wide lens with the Sony LYT-600 sensor (1/1.95-inch, f/2.0, 14mm).
